Devonshire Indianapolis Studio Apartments For Rent
Similar results nearby
Results within 3 miles- Ironworks at Keystone, 2727 E 86th St #521, Indianapolis, IN 46240$1,368/mo
- Studio
- 1 ba
- 609 sqft
- Indianapolis - Castleton, 7940 N Shadeland Ave, Indianapolis, IN 46250$1,199+/mo
- Studio
- 1 ba
- 300 sqft
to get email alerts when listings hit the market.